什么是虚拟主机
虚拟主机是指在一台物理服务器上通过虚拟化技术将多个独立的虚拟主机隔离开来,每个虚拟主机拥有独立的操作系统、磁盘空间、带宽、CPU资源等,相互之间不会产生干扰。虚拟主机可以满足多个用户在同一台服务器上独立部署网站的需求,降低了服务器成本。
虚拟主机的实现原理
虚拟主机的实现基于虚拟化技术,主要有两种方式:容器化和虚拟机。容器化是将操作系统内核进行隔离,每个容器拥有独立的用户空间和进程空间,但共享操作系统内核。虚拟机则是通过虚拟化软件在物理服务器上创建多个虚拟机,每个虚拟机拥有独立的操作系统和软硬件资源,相互之间隔离。两种方式各有优缺点,具体选择需要根据实际情况来决定。
虚拟主机的优缺点
虚拟主机的优点在于成本低、部署方便、管理简单、资源共享等。对于小型网站来说,虚拟主机已经足够满足需求。但虚拟主机也有其缺点,主要是资源受限、安全性较低、可扩展性差等。对于大型网站和高并发网站来说,虚拟主机已经无法满足需求,需要使用独立服务器或云服务器。
如何选择虚拟主机
选择虚拟主机需要考虑多个方面,如价格、性能、稳定性、安全性、技术支持等。首先要确定自己网站的需求,如流量、带宽、存储空间等,然后根据需求选择合适的虚拟主机套餐。同时需要注意虚拟主机的配置和性能,如CPU、内存、硬盘类型等。另外,选择有良好口碑和技术支持的虚拟主机服务商也非常重要。